Overview
Nestled in the serene countryside of Ludlow, Shropshire, Fishmore Hall stands as an epitome of Georgian-style elegance and modern luxury. This 15-bedroom boutique hotel, recently acquired by a private buyer, offers an idyllic retreat for travelers seeking refined comfort and tranquility. With its upscale amenities, including a gourmet restaurant and a rejuvenating spa, Fishmore Hall promises an unforgettable experience amidst picturesque surroundings.
The Acquisition
The recent acquisition of Fishmore Hall marks an exciting chapter in its illustrious history. The deal signifies a vote of confidence in the hotel’s potential for further growth and success. The private buyer, with a background in the hospitality industry, is poised to build upon the legacy of Fishmore Hall and elevate its status as a premier destination for discerning travelers.

Dining Experience
At the heart of Fishmore Hall’s culinary offering is Forelles, an in-house restaurant helmed by head chef Phil Kerry. With a focus on locally sourced ingredients and seasonal flavors, Forelles delights diners with an exquisite menu showcasing the best of Shropshire’s culinary heritage. From hearty breakfasts to sumptuous dinners, each dish is crafted with precision and passion, promising a memorable gastronomic journey.
Spa Retreat
For those seeking relaxation and rejuvenation, Fishmore Hall’s spa facility presents an oasis of serenity amid the verdant landscape. Equipped with four treatment rooms, a steam room, a sauna, and an outdoor Cedar wellness Hot Tub, the spa offers a range of indulgent therapies designed to soothe the senses and promote holistic well-being.
